Someone who values that iconic Jordan 1 look but maybe finds the High a bit too tall or harder to get. The Air Jordan Mid 1 is a perfect gateway into the series. It's also great for collectors who want a specific colorway that only dropped in a Mid cut. So, who's this for? If you want a piece of sneaker history that's super wearable "every single day" — this is it. The Air Jordan Mid 1 is for the style-focused person who values a classic look over max comfort. Perfect for casual wear, light activity, or just adding a legendary silhouette to your rotation. It's a foundational sneaker, honestly. Now, the not-so-great part. If you need plush cushioning for all-day wear or balling, look elsewhere. This is a retro basketball shoe in design only. Also, that stiff leather can crease in a pretty noticeable way. It's part of the charm for some, but if you like your sneakers pristine, this might bug you. In summary: Pro - timeless style & everyday versatility. Con - basic, old-school cushioning.
